10 Essential Dating Tips for Beginners: A Practical Guide to Building Meaningful Connections

Starting your dating journey can feel exciting, confusing, and sometimes even overwhelming. Whether you are meeting someone for the first time, trying online dating, or simply learning how relationships work, it is natural to feel nervous.

The good news is that successful dating is not about using perfect lines or pretending to be someone you are not. It is about building genuine connections, understanding yourself, and treating others with respect. If you are new to dating, these essential tips can help you feel more confident and create meaningful experiences.

1. Be Yourself From the Beginning

One of the biggest mistakes beginners make is trying to impress someone by acting differently. While it may seem tempting to hide your true personality, authenticity creates stronger and healthier connections.

Share your real interests, opinions, and goals. The right person will appreciate you for who you genuinely are. Pretending to be someone else often leads to disappointment later.

Being yourself also helps you determine whether you and your date are truly compatible.

2. Focus on Getting to Know the Other Person

Dating is not only about making yourself look attractive. It is also about learning about the other person.

Ask thoughtful questions about their hobbies, work, dreams, family, and interests. Listen carefully to their answers instead of thinking about what you will say next.

Good conversations create comfort and trust, which are far more important than trying to impress someone with expensive gifts or grand gestures.

3. Choose Comfortable First Date Activities

Your first date does not need to be expensive or overly complicated. Simple activities often create the best opportunities for conversation.

Some good first date ideas include:

  • Having coffee together
  • Visiting a local café
  • Taking a walk in a park
  • Exploring a bookstore
  • Having lunch or dinner
  • Attending a local event

Choose a place where both people can relax and talk comfortably.

4. Be Honest About Your Intentions

Clear communication helps avoid misunderstandings. If you are looking for a serious relationship, casual dating, or simply getting to know people, it is helpful to be honest.

You do not need to discuss future plans on the first date, but being open about your expectations creates trust and prevents confusion later.

Honesty builds stronger relationships than trying to tell someone what they want to hear.

5. Practice Good Communication

Healthy relationships depend on communication. Respond respectfully, express your thoughts clearly, and listen carefully.

Avoid playing games such as intentionally delaying replies or pretending to be uninterested. Consistent and respectful communication shows maturity and builds confidence between two people.

If something makes you uncomfortable, speak about it politely rather than keeping your feelings hidden.

6. Respect Boundaries

Every person has different comfort levels regarding personal space, physical affection, and emotional conversations.

Pay attention to verbal and nonverbal signals. If someone seems uncomfortable, respect their boundaries. Likewise, never feel pressured to do anything that makes you uncomfortable.

Mutual respect creates a safe environment where both people can enjoy getting to know each other.

7. Manage Your Expectations

Not every date will lead to a relationship, and that is perfectly normal. Sometimes two people simply are not compatible.

Try to view each date as an opportunity to learn about yourself and others rather than placing pressure on finding the perfect partner immediately.

Dating is often a process of discovering what qualities matter most to you.

8. Stay Positive and Confident

Confidence does not mean acting perfect or pretending to have all the answers. It means accepting yourself and believing that you deserve healthy relationships.

Avoid constantly criticizing yourself or comparing yourself to others. Everyone experiences awkward moments, nervousness, and occasional rejection.

A positive attitude makes you more approachable and helps reduce anxiety during dates.

9. Prioritize Safety

Safety should always come first, especially when meeting someone for the first time.

Some important safety tips include:

  • Meet in public places.
  • Inform a friend or family member about your plans.
  • Arrange your own transportation.
  • Trust your instincts.
  • Avoid sharing sensitive personal information too quickly.

Feeling safe allows you to enjoy the experience and focus on building a connection.

10. Be Patient With the Process

Meaningful relationships rarely happen overnight. Building trust, understanding, and emotional connection takes time.

Do not rush yourself into a relationship because of pressure from friends, family, or social media. Allow connections to develop naturally.

Patience helps you make better decisions and increases the chances of finding someone who truly matches your values and goals.

Common Mistakes Beginners Should Avoid

New daters often make a few common mistakes, including:

  • Trying too hard to impress.
  • Talking only about themselves.
  • Ignoring red flags.
  • Moving too quickly.
  • Comparing every date to previous experiences.
  • Losing confidence after rejection.

Learning from these experiences is part of the dating journey.
